Gisèle Pelicot moved millions of people with her courage and determination in the »Avignon trial«. She earned worldwide recognition for her decision to waive her right to anonymity in the legal battle against her ex-husband Dominique and 50 other men who were convicted of countless sexual assaults against her. Her story and her appeal »The shame must shift sides« have resonated widely and led to numerous discussions and changes in the law.
In conversation with Sandra Kegel, editor-in-chief of the arts section of the F.A.Z., and Michaela Wiegel, F.A.Z. correspondent in France, Gisèle Pelicot talks about how she wants to encourage people and give them new strength.
